Responsibilities

The role of the Product Specialist is to provide support to the Product Manager to ensure a high level of client, prospect, and consultant support and to provide service for the products assigned. This includes, but is not limited to, client reporting, legal and compliance adherence, operations/data management coordination, RFP preparation, marketing materials, and product/portfolio analysis. The Product Specialist works directly with the Product Manager to plan, support and affect a strong internal and external client focus.

Key Responsibilities / Duties:

  • Provide client and prospect support for assigned products, including preparation of client and consultant reporting and questionnaires, preparation of due diligence requests, and preparation of responses to any other ad hoc requests received.

  • Coordinate information from various Invesco offices around the globe to provide accurate and timely information to clients, prospects, and consultants.

  • Support the research and analysis of portfolio characteristics and performance data.

  • Prepare RFPs/RFIs including coordinating with other Invesco departments (IVZ RFP team, Real Estate Securities Investment Team, Compliance, Legal) in a timely manner to ensure all responses are complete and accurate.

  • Assist Product Manager with marketing materials for assigned funds/products, including gathering data from various sources.

Ideal Candidate

Work Experience / Knowledge:

  • Finance background or working knowledge of public equity investments

  • General investment/industry knowledge

Skills / Other Personal Attributes Required:

  • Excellent computer skills utilizing spreadsheet and word processing (Windows, MS Office: Word, Excel, and PowerPoint)

  • Strong quantitative skills and detail oriented

  • Ability to work under time pressure

  • Interpersonal skills necessary to communicate effectively with a variety of individuals including both internal and external contacts required

  • Excellent organization and communication skills, both verbal and written

Formal Education: (minimum requirement to perform job duties)

  • College degree required; Finance or business related concentration preferred.
